Overview
Sorrel Seeds produce a hardy, leafy perennial herb valued for its tart, lemony flavor and vibrant green leaves. Popular in salads, soups, and sauces, sorrel is one of the easiest greens to grow in home gardens and thrives in both cool and mild climates.
This fast-growing plant produces tender leaves that can be harvested continuously throughout the growing season. Its attractive, slightly tangy foliage also makes it a great companion plant in herb or vegetable gardens.

Specifications
- Common Name (US): Sorrel (Rumex acetosa)
- Seed Type: Perennial herb, open-pollinated, non-GMO
- Planting Season: Early spring or fall (cool-season crop)
- USDA Hardiness Zones: 3–9
- Sunlight Requirements: Full sun to partial shade (4–8 hours daily)
- Soil Type: Moist, well-drained, fertile soil, pH 5.5–7.0
- Sowing Method: Direct sow outdoors or start indoors 3–4 weeks before transplanting; cover seeds lightly
- Germination Time: 7–14 days at 60–70°F
- Days to Maturity: 40–60 days for first harvest
- Spacing: 12–18 inches between plants, 18 inches between rows
- Plant Height: 12–24 inches tall
- Watering Needs: Moderate; prefers evenly moist soil
- Harvest Season: Spring through early fall; continuous harvest possible
- Yield: Steady supply of tender, tangy leaves throughout the growing season
- Storage Use: Best used fresh; leaves can be refrigerated short-term
